We have installed a couple of the X-Digital receivers for
ESPN. They REQUIRE a full time internet connection to
operate properly. I have talked to a network chief from
another network and they are trying to get a work around
for that requirement. A lot of small stations don't have
and probably will never have full time high speed internet.
